Kirambu Malai is a type of traditional Hindu garland made from Kirambu seeds or beads. Here’s a revised description:

Appearance
Kirambu Malai is a garland typically made from Kirambu seeds or beads, strung together with thread or wire.

Significance
In Hinduism, Kirambu Malai is considered a sacred garland, believed to possess spiritual significance and bring blessings to the wearer.
